CES2013: ShowStoppers and NY Angels Partner with CEA to produce Official Eureka Park Pitch Event for Entrepreneurs.

Looking for the hottest startups at the 2013 International CES?


ShowStoppers® and the New York Angels are excited to announce their partnership with the Consumer Electronics Association (CEA)®, to help entrepreneurs and their startups raise early seed capital by launching a new event exclusively for Eureka Park exhibitors at the 2013 International CES®, the world's largest annual innovation event, scheduled January 8-11, 2013 in Las Vegas, Nevada.

The official Eureka Park pitch event at the 2013 CES, ShowStoppers LaunchIt, is scheduled for Monday, January 7 from 3:15-5:15 p.m. during the 2013 CES Press Day at Mandalay Bay, one day before the CES show floor opens. Ten companies will be chosen from the more than 140 Eureka Park exhibitors.

ShowStoppers LaunchIt is a curated pitch event built around the young, innovative, transformative and entrepreneurial companies that exhibit in Eureka Park, a TechZone within CES where retailers, venture capitalists, manufacturers and others will find entrepreneurs launching new products, services, apps and ideas.

Companies that exhibit inside Eureka Park are invited to apply to pitch for funding at ShowStoppers LaunchIt – launchit.showstoppers.com

There is no application fee, and there is no fee charged to companies that are selected to pitch.

A panel of experienced Angel investors and venture capitalists organized by the New York Angels will pre-screen the companies that are selected to present. One of the largest and oldest angel groups that is coordinating support for ShowStoppers LaunchIt, the New York Angels is a member-led organization committed to finding, funding and mentoring great young companies from pitch through a successful exit. Supporting members of the network include Gust, the world-wide official deal management platform for angel investing; Vegas Valley Angels, Vegas Tech and LaunchIt, a ShowStoppers partner.

LaunchIt is a self-publishing event news and social information management platform that "leaves no new product, service or idea behind," where companies use built-in social networking tools to engage directly with the media and consumers around the world. ShowStoppers works with LaunchIt to power a ShowStoppers-branded news service that is socially engaged, to better connect startups and industry leaders with consumers and journalists.

"The New York Angels is no stranger to CES and ShowStoppers," said Brian Cohen, chairman, New York Angels. "We have had our invested startups at ShowStoppers and sourced exciting startups for new investment. This Eureka Park pitch event is the natural next step in highlighting these innovative companies to CES attendees and the world."

About CEA
The Consumer Electronics Association (CEA) is the preeminent trade association promoting growth in the $206 billion U.S. consumer electronics industry. More than 2,000 companies enjoy the benefits of CEA membership, including legislative advocacy, market research, technical training and education, industry promotion, standards development and the fostering of business and strategic relationships. CEA also owns and produces the International CES – The Global Stage for Innovation. All profits from CES are reinvested into CEA's industry services. About ShowStoppers
Now in its 20th year, ShowStoppers, http://www.showstoppers.com, is the global leader in producing press and business events spanning the US, Europe and Asia. Each event organizes product introductions, sneak previews and demonstrations for selected journalists, bloggers, industry and financial analysts, venture capitalists and business executives. Industry leaders, innovators and startups exhibit to help generate news coverage and product reviews, make new connections, promote brand, and open new markets. ShowStoppers produces events at CES, CTIA and Mobile World Congress, among others, and the official press events at IFA, NAB, Sandbox Summit and the CEA LineShow.
